Description

The Siemens 6ES7412-2XG04-0AB0 is a central processing unit (CPU) module from the SIMATIC S7-400 series, designed for high-performance industrial automation tasks. It features a 256 KB integrated working memory, divided equally between 128 KB for program code and 128 KB for data storage. The module supports two communication interfaces: the first is an MPI/DP interface operating at 12 Mbit/s, and the second is a PROFIBUS DP interface, facilitating versatile connectivity within automation systems. This CPU module is known for its robust capabilities and reliable performance, making it a crucial component for complex automation systems that require advanced data processing and communication features.
